单词 throb
释义  Related topics: Musicthrob1 /θrɒb $ θrɑːb/ verb (throbbed, throbbing) [intransitive]  1  HURT/CAUSE PAINif a part of your body throbs, you have a feeling of pain in it that regularly starts and stops 〔身体的某一部位〕抽痛 The back of my neck throbbed painfully. 我的后颈阵阵抽痛。throb with Her foot was throbbing with pain. 她的脚一阵阵地痛。 I woke up with a throbbing headache. 我醒来时脑袋阵阵作痛。► see thesaurus at hurt2  APMSOUNDif music or a machine throbs, it makes a low sound or vibration with a strong regular beat 〔音乐或机器〕有规律地颤动,震响 a throbbing bass line 有节奏的低音旋律3. HBHEMOTIONALif your heart throbs, it beats faster or more strongly than usual 〔心脏急速强烈地〕跳动,搏动4  if a place throbs with life, energy etc, it has a lot of life etc 生机勃勃;热闹 The river is throbbing with life. 这条河生机勃勃。→ See Verb tableExamples from the Corpusthrob• That night in bed, her hip throbbed.• By late afternoon my head was throbbing, and I couldn't see straight.• He limped heavily, nursing his throbbing ankle.• Every morning I wake up with a throbbing headache.• For ever, for ever, for ever: the reverberation throbbed in his bones.• I felt a throbbing pain in my left shin, and pulled up my trouser leg to see what was causing it.• throbbing samba musicthrobbing headache• As I write this, I have a throbbing headache.• He had a throbbing headache building, centred behind his nose and eyes.• Sunstroke fever, throbbing headache, red face, stupor.throb2 (also throbbing) /ˈθrɒbɪŋ $ ˈθrɑː-/ noun [countable]  SOUNDa low strong regular beat or sensation 颤动;震动;跳动throb of the throb of the engines 发动机的震动 a steady throb of pain 有规律的抽痛 → heartthrobExamples from the Corpusthrob• The engine of the big mechanical monster was ticking over with the deep throb of impatient, reined-in horsepower.• Detectable above the hubbub was the relentless throb of Christmas carols.• She allowed herself the luxury of screaming, and yelped as each stroke ignited a searing throb in her outraged fundament.• Now I could hear the throb of impatience in his voice as he waited for the curtain to go up.• He listened to the throb of the ship's generators, a noise he associated with every ship he had travelled on.• the throb of her beating heart• I'd get this throb all over my body.Origin throb1 (1300-1400) Probably from the soundthrob1 verbthrob2 nounChinese  part your feeling a you have if throbs, a body of Corpus
